1. Identify this Philips TV before you start
Open the Philips home screen and Settings or About page, then record the exact model and operating system. Look for the words Titan OS, Google TV, Android TV, or a Philips smart-TV platform, and separately check inputs, Screen Mirroring, casting, or AirPlay settings where present.
That short check prevents the most common setup mistake: following a guide for a different platform because the television brand matches. Receiver software, region, model year, and sender operating system all matter more than the logo on the bezel.

What this Philips platform changes
A Philips TV may be sold in different regions with a different operating system even when the product family name looks similar. The correct first question is therefore not “where is the cast icon?” but “which platform is this exact model running?” A screen-mirroring input can accept a full compatible device display, whereas a cast icon inside a media app can hand only that app’s playback to the TV. Those two routes have separate permissions and troubleshooting steps. Ambilight affects the viewing experience, not whether ScreenShareTV can use the TV browser. 5. Full-screen viewing, sound, and quality
Use the TV’s full-screen control after playback starts. On supported receivers, ScreenShareTV begins safely muted to avoid autoplay blocks; the viewer can explicitly enable sound. Quality adapts to the sender, receiver, browser, and available route. A stable wired connection or strong Wi-Fi helps more than forcing an unsupported resolution.
For the cleanest full-HD or higher-quality session, keep the sending computer on power, avoid VPN or Wi-Fi roaming during the stream, close large background uploads, and select only the display or window you intend to show. If a direct route is unavailable, WebRTC can use the configured relay path; the experience can still work but may have different bandwidth and latency characteristics.
6. Philips troubleshooting
- The Philips menu does not match a guide: compare the model region and software platform before changing settings.
- A cast target appears but does not show the full desktop: that app may be offering media casting rather than screen mirroring.
- TV mode reports an unsupported browser: use the documented native route or HDMI; do not treat that result as a Philips mirroring failure.
When a native route fails, test whether the issue is discovery, permissions, or a model limitation before resetting the television. When ScreenShareTV fails, inspect the explicit receiver state, re-open TV mode, and begin a fresh pairing session. Do not share QR tickets or PINs in public messages.

Do the TV and sender need the same Wi-Fi network?
Native Philips sharing commonly expects the same local network because the sender must discover a nearby receiver. ScreenShareTV pairing begins through its signaling service and the best route is selected by WebRTC, but a stable local network usually gives the most predictable experience. Guest Wi-Fi, client isolation, captive portals, VPN changes, and Wi-Fi roaming can all change the result. For a long presentation, test the exact route before the audience arrives.
Can I share sound as well as the screen?
Where the sender browser and operating system expose system-audio sharing, choose it in the browser’s protected picker. The TV can begin muted because television browsers often restrict automatic sound; use the visible sound control after playback starts. Some applications, operating systems, and protected media services limit audio capture or playback by design. If sound is essential, check it with a short test before starting the real session.
Which route is best for a presentation or meeting?
Choose the route with the fewest unknowns for the equipment in the room. A documented native Philips receiver feature can be convenient when every device is on the same local network. A compatible ScreenShareTV receiver is useful when browser pairing is available and you want an app-free sender flow. HDMI is the conservative choice when the presentation is high stakes, the network is congested, or the receiver capability is unclear.
